#### Step 1: Create and Verify Your Binance Account
Before you start trading, you need a verified Binance account.
- **How to Create an Account:**
1. Visit the Binance website or download the mobile app.
2. Click on **Register** and provide your email or phone number.
3. Set a strong password and complete the registration process.
- **Complete Identity Verification:**
- To unlock all features and higher withdrawal limits, complete Binance’s KYC (Know Your Customer) verification. This involves uploading a government-issued ID and a selfie for verification.

#### Step 2: Fund Your Account
You can deposit funds into your Binance account to start trading.
- **Deposit Options:**
- **Fiat Deposit:** Use a bank transfer, debit card, or credit card to add fiat currencies like USD, EUR, or INR.
- **Crypto Deposit:** If you already own cryptocurrency, transfer it to your Binance wallet by copying the deposit address.
- **Pro Tip:** Double-check the selected blockchain network for crypto deposits to avoid loss of funds.

#### Step 3: Learn About Market Basics
Understanding key trading concepts is essential for success.
- **Key Terms to Know:**
- **Spot Trading:** Buying and selling cryptocurrencies instantly at market price.
- **Limit Order:** Placing an order to buy/sell at a specific price.
- **Market Order:** An order executed immediately at the current market price.

#### Step 4: Start Spot Trading on Binance
The **Spot Market** is the best place for beginners to start.
- **Steps to Trade:**
1. Navigate to the **Markets** tab on the Binance platform.
2. Select a trading pair (e.g., BTC/USDT or ETH/BUSD).
3. Use the **Buy/Sell** feature to execute your trade.
- **Pro Tip:** Start with small amounts and use stablecoins (like USDT or BUSD) to reduce volatility.

#### Step 5: Utilize Binance Tools for Beginners
Binance provides several tools to simplify trading for new users:
- **Convert:** Quickly swap one cryptocurrency for another without navigating the complex trading interface.
- **Recurring Buy:** Automate cryptocurrency purchases over time to benefit from dollar-cost averaging (DCA).
- **Binance Lite:** A simplified mode for the mobile app designed for beginners.

#### Step 6: Stay Informed and Manage Risks
Crypto trading is volatile, and staying informed is crucial.
- **Risk Management Tips:**
- Never invest more than you can afford to lose.
- Diversify your portfolio to minimize risk.
- Set stop-loss orders to limit potential losses.
